    The problem with targeting the GC as an exclusive platform for Resident Evil 4 was it was mismatched. The majority of GC owners were young kids. Resident Evil 4 would have been far better suited to the XBox or PS2 in terms of audience, so Capcom shot themselves in the foot there.

    The reason they picked the 'cube was that it was far easier to code for than the PS2 and the Xbox bombed in Japan. It wasn't because Nintendo influenced them with funding or anything like that.

    I could see Metal Gear Solid 4 getting a release on the XB360, but not for a couple of years after the PS3 release when interest in the game has faded and the next big game is being touted by Konami.

    But my point is that we cant determinate the possibilities of a X360 MGS4 port based only on the possibility the game may flop or sell like baggels, since if it is succesful then sony will try to do the impossible to keep the game as a PS3 exclusive, and if it flops then Konami will try to minimize the financial damage, and that includes no ports or improved versions (and MS has some debt too, so I doubt they'll be the ones paying for a port of a unsuccesful game).

    The only way I see MGS4 coming to the X360 is if the game has an average performance, selling just whats needed to not be considered a failure. In that case Konami may decide to make an extra buck by porting the game, or MS may want to snatch a former PS3 exclusive and then they'll pay any porting expenses.
